The present study is an attempt to investigate the ethical leadership behaviour of principals in relation to organizational commitment of BEd college teachers. A sample of 200 BEd College teachers was selected by stratified random sampling technique. Due representation was given to male and female teachers and type of management namely private aided and private unaided colleges. Appropriate tools were administered and the data collected was analyzed by using’-test and co-efficient of co- relation. It was found that there was a significant positive correlation between ethical leadership behaviour of college principals and organizational commitment of BEd college teachers also revealed that teachers working under principals with high and moderate ethical leadership behaviour had higher levels of commitment than teachers working under principals with low ethical behaviour. Teachers working in private aided colleges, teachers on permanent basis and more experienced teachers had higher levels of organizational commitment. The study implies the need for principals to practice ethical behaviour.  Keywords: Organization, commitment, ethical, leadership behaviour of principals

This study is to examine the influence of leadership, job satisfaction and organizational commitment on employee performance. Population in this research was the entire employees of Rumah Sakit Umum Daerah (RSUD) Besuki, Situbondo, Indonesia which was about 295 peoples. Then, the researcher applied probability random sampling technique to select 170 respondents as the sampling. The researcher analyzed the data by applying multiple linear regression method. The result shows that leadership and job satisfaction contribute positive and significant effect on employee performance, while organizational commitment has no effect on employee performance.

The study is conducted to highlight the employees’ perspective of CSR in the banking sector of Pakistan and its impact on their job attitudes: job satisfaction and organizational commitment. Primary data were collected from 177 employees working in 22 different banks of Lahore (Pakistan). Stratified random sampling technique was used for sample selection. The population included all the banks in Lahore. Results show the existence of a direct relationship between a) CSR and Organizational Commitment b) CSR and Job Satisfaction.

This study aims to analyze the effect of talent management and servant leadership on HR performance through organizational commitment. The population in this study were all employees of PSDA-ESDM Semarang. The sampling technique using purposive random sampling is a sampling technique that uses certain criteria or considerations. Samples taken were 84 respondents, with a research instrument in the form of a questionnaire. Data analysis uses multiple linear regression. The results showed that talent management had a positive and significant effect on organizational commitment, Servant leadership had a positive and significant effect on organizational commitment. Talent management has a positive and significant effect on HR performance. Servant leadership has a positive and significant effect on HR performance. Organizational commitment has a positive and significant effect on HR performance. Organizational commitment is not able to mediate the influence of talent management and servant leadership on HR performance.

Leadership plays an important role because leaders will move different subordinates. The purpose of this study was to determine the effect of leadership and motivation on organizational commitment at PT. Indo Perkasa Indonesia in Tangerang. The method used in this research is descriptive with an associative approach, the sampling technique used is proportional random sampling using the census or saturated sampling method with a sample of 80 respondents. The analysis tool uses instrument testing, classical assumption testing, regression testing, determination coefficient testing and hypothesis testing. The results of the study concluded that there is a positive and significant influence both partially and simultaneously between leadership and motivation on organizational commitment with a contribution of 0.503 or 50.3% while the remaining 49.7% is influenced by other factors. Hypothesis testing obtained Fcount> Ftable (38,975> 2,720) thus H0 is rejected and H3 is accepted meaning that there is a positive and significant effect simultaneously between leadership and motivation on organizational commitment at PT. Indo Perkasa Indonesia in Tangerang.

The purpose of this research is to analyze how big the influence of knowledge sharing, individual innovation capability and organizational commitment to the performance of teachers school for disabilities Cirebon. This study with quantitative methods through the distribution of questionnaires. Population taken for this research is teacher with status of Civil Servant at school for disabilities Cirebon which amounted to 101 employees. Sampling technique in this study using Probability Sampling, and for the proportional distribution is done propotionate stratified random sampling technique with 81 responden. Based on the results of analysis shows that: 1). Knowledge sharing has a positive and significant effect on teacher performance. 2). Individual innovation capability has no effect on teacher performance. 3). Organizational commitment has a positive and significant effect on teacher performance. 4) Knowledge sharing, individual innovation capability, and organizational commitment simultaneously affect the performance of teachers in school for disabilities Cirebon .

Purbalingga.One way that is believed to influence the government's success in improving performance is to carry out the plan as best as possible, ie in budgeting process. Because of the nature of the budget that might have an dysfunctional budget impact then the right way to prevent is through the participation of all the budget line manager at Pemkab. Purbalingga. Factors that may increase the effect of budget participation on managerial performance improvements such as increasing organizational commitment, motivation within the manager and conditions of the delegation of authority is increasingly decentralized. This study analyze the effect of budget participation on managerial performance and the influence of organizational commitment, motivation and a decentralized structure in moderating the relationship of budget participation on managerial performance in Pemkab. Purbalingga.The samples used are 269 government manager of Pemerintah Kabupaten Purbalingga for all the regional work units. The sampling technique used is disproportionate stratified random sampling. The first hypothesis testing using simple linear regression, and for another using moderated regression analysis. Based on the analysis above all hypotheses can be concluded that the positive effect of budget participation on managerial performance. The commitment of the organization and structure of decentralized moderate the relationship between budget participation on managerial performance. While the motivation variable can not moderate the relationship of budget participation on managerial performance at SKPD in Pemkab. Purbalingga

Abstract: The purpose of this study is examined the effect of job involvement on employees performance mediated with organizational commitment at some service office of Bengkulu city. This research was conducted at some service office of Bengkulu City. The object of research is the employees at some service office of Bengkulu City. Sample used in this study was 143 respondents using random sampling technique. Data analysis technique using multiple regression analysis with moderate variable and using SPSS 17.0 sofware. Research design using survey descriptive, the method  in this study using Pearson Correlation to test the validity of the data and using Cronbach's alpha to test the reliability of the data. The results of this research shows that the job involvement partially have positive and signifikan effect on employees performance, and organizational commitment was partial mediated the effect of job involvement on employees performance at some service office of Bengkulu city.Keywords : Job involvement, organizational commitment, employees performance

The chief objective of this article is to probe into the level of job satisfaction among community campus teachers. Job satisfaction is the state of how content persons are with their jobs. It can be appraised on the basis of their responses to their feelings, perceptions, likes and dislikes for the jobs. Divergent factors can influence the satisfaction level of the personnel in their work. A crosssectional survey design was adopted to carry out the research study. Twenty question items of five-point Likert scale type regarding the job satisfaction of the teachers were administered at two campuses situated in Dang District of Nepal in 2020. Simple random sampling technique (lottery) was used to select 52 campus teachers as respondents for the study by maintaining the confidence level (95%) and the margin of error (5%) from the population of 59 teachers. The collected data were statistically analyzed by using SPSS .The study revealed that the teachers were satisfied (Median=4) with their teaching profession at the respective campuses. The Mann-Whitney U test showed that the teachers of the two campuses had a similar level of job satisfaction. Similarly, there was no statistically significant difference in the job satisfaction between male teachers and female teachers.

The Influence of Professionalism, Organizational Commitment and Ethical Sensitivity on Intention to Do Whistleblowing: Case of Asset and Finance Management Body of Bali Province.The purpose of this research is 1) To know the positive influence of Professionalism on Intensity in doing Whistleblowing case study in Badan Pengelola Keuangan dan Aset Daerah (BPKAD) Provinsi Bali. 2) To know the positive influence of Organizational Commitment on Intensity in doing Whistleblowing case study in Badan Pengelola Keuangan dan Aset Daerah (BPKAD) Provinsi Bali 3) To know the positive influence of Ethical Sensitivity on Intensity in doing Whistleblowing case study in Badan Pengelola Keuangan dan Aset Daerah (BPKAD) Provinsi Bali. Data collection techniques using questionnaires. The sample in this research were 167 employee of Badan Pengelola Keuangan dan Aset Daerah (BPKAD) Provinsi Bali. This study uses simple random sampling technique. Data were analysed using regression analysis techniques, descriptive statistic, determination, f-test, and t-test by software SPSS for windows. The results of the study found that 1) Professionalism has positive and significant effect on Intensity in doing Whistleblowing. 2) Organizational Commitment has positive and significant effect on Intensity in doing Whistleblowing. 3) Ethical Sensitivity has positive and significant effect on Intensity in doing Whistleblowing.
